Hard to eat with dentures...?

my father finds it hard to eat practically anything at the dinner table now. he had all of his top teeth pulled and got dentures on top. he complains and refuses to eat things when they are either too hard or too sticky...but he seems fine with some decent steak and meats...


is there anything that he can do to help him be able to eat normal???

First of all, if his dentures were made at the same time his teeth were pulled, he should get them relined now that his mouth has healed/shrunken/changed shape. This will give a tighter fit. If he has lost weight, this will also help. He could also look into getting a few implants placed to attach to the underside of the denture. The top of the implants would have a female attachment, with the "male" on the underside of the denture, or a bar could be made that attaches to the implants with clips on the denture.
